For the FTP server I've tried both localhost and the IP of the server. I've also tried different accounts. I still can't seem to connect. Would this somehow be a problem with CHMODs?

Arantor

It shouldn't be a chmod problem, and the paths seem all good. I presume FTP is actually configured on your server? (If you're running out of /var/www, that would seem a little unlikely, though)

Sie_Sayoka

Actually I am using SFTP. Totally forgot about that. Would that have anything to do with the error?

Arantor

That would. SMF does not support SFTP, nor is it likely to any time soon.

Sie_Sayoka

I see, thank you. I'll set up FTP and see if it works.

Arantor

I couldn't recommend it. There's nothing SMF does over FTP that you couldn't do yourself. All SMF is doing is making everything writable so it can write. Most people don't even put it back afterwards, leaving them at risk.

I'd generally suggest making the files writable yourself via SFTP, installing mods, and then making the files read-only again yourself because then you know it's done.
